Telegram收不到验证码怎么解决?

当你急着查看工作群消息或处理 Telegram 频道事务时,如果突然遇到 Telegram 收不到验证码的情况,确实会让人非常焦虑。这种情况不仅会导致登录失败,还可能让你错过重要的协作进度。别担心,大部分收不到短信的情况,往往是由于网络延迟、运营商拦截或操作频率过高导致的。我们可以通过以下几个步骤快速排查并解决问题。

检查网络环境与代理节点

Telegram 的服务器分布在全球,如果你的网络节点频繁切换,或者使用了被限制的公共 IP,系统会因为安全风控机制而暂时拒绝发送验证码。如果你在登录时遇到转圈时间过长或者报错,优先切换一个干净的、延迟较低的代理节点。

此外,确保你的设备时间设置是“自动获取”。如果手机时区与服务器时间偏差超过 60 秒,加密校验会直接失败。你可以先尝试切换飞行模式几秒钟,重置设备网络连接后再试。

一个简洁的手机屏幕截图,展示了网络代理工具的切换界面,背景为柔和的办公桌桌面

清理缓存与后台限制

有时候问题出在客户端本身。对于 Android 用户,系统自带的电池优化功能可能会在后台杀掉验证程序,导致收不到推送;对于 iOS 用户,App 的缓存堆积有时会导致握手协议无法正常完成。

  • 尝试清除 Telegram App 的缓存数据(而非聊天记录)。
  • 检查手机自带的“垃圾短信”或“拦截信息”文件夹,很多运营商会将国际短信自动归类到骚扰拦截中。
  • 关闭所有拦截类软件,包括那些自动屏蔽推广短信的第三方应用。

识别风控与限频逻辑

Telegram 的风控系统非常严格,如果你在短时间内尝试请求验证码超过 3-5 次,系统会触发“冷却时间”,即在接下来的 24 小时内禁止你再次获取验证码。很多人因为着急一直点“重发”,反而让自己的号码进入了更长的锁定周期。

如果系统提示“Too many attempts”,请务必立刻停止所有操作。建议等待 24 小时后再尝试,通常这段时间后系统风控会自动重置。如果是新注册账号,确认你的号码是否支持接收国际短信,部分虚拟运营商号码(VoIP)往往被 Telegram 系统永久禁止注册。

一张 Telegram 登录界面的警告提示框示意图,背景色调简洁,突出显示“Too many att

尝试替代获取方案

如果你手头有其他设备(如 iPad、电脑版)已经登录了你的 Telegram 账号,那么验证码通常不会通过短信发送,而是直接推送到你已登录的设备客户端上。请务必去检查你其他关联的设备,验证码很可能静静地躺在主账号的“Telegram Notifications”对话框里。

如果以上方法均无效,你可以联系 Telegram 官方的支持邮箱或者通过官方推特客服进行反馈,但这通常需要较长的处理时间。对于大多数日常用户,耐心等待 24 小时的频率重置,依然是最有效的方案。

总结来说,面对登录失败,保持冷静比盲目重复点击更有效。建议按照“检查网络-清理拦截-确认风控”的顺序操作。如果确实遇到了账号风控限制,请给予系统足够的恢复时间,不要强行操作导致账号被进一步锁定。如果你使用的是企业级自动化 Bot 或 API 接入,请务必关注官方是否有针对 API 调用的限频更新公告,以免影响正常的业务流。